How is mathematics used for control?

Control theory is a branch of Applied Mathematics dealing with the use of feedback to influence the behaviour of a system in order to achieve a desired goal. One can distinguish two classes of systems for which control theory plays an indispensable role, namely man-made systems and biological systems.

Who was the first mathematician in the world?

One of the earliest known mathematicians were Thales of Miletus (c. 624–c. 546 BC); he has been hailed as the first true mathematician and the first known individual to whom a mathematical discovery has been attributed.

What type of math does engineering use?

Mathematics is a big part of an engineer’s daily work, including statistics, calculus, algebra, geometry and trigonometry. The type of math an engineer uses will depend on the type of engineer she/he is and the type of project in which they are involved.

How are control systems represented in mathematical models?

The control systems can be represented with a set of mathematical equations known as mathematical model. These models are useful for analysis and design of control systems. Analysis of control system means finding the output when we know the input and mathematical model.
